In addition, although the switch is ON, the input terminal voltage may not
reach the ON voltage, thereby disabling input ON to be read. This is due to
influence of the saturation, or residual, voltage. Pay particular attention if
the input voltage is low or the input wiring is long.

Let R [Ω] be the cable resistance. Let Vd [V] be the proximity switch's residual
voltage. Let Zi [Ω] be the input module's proximity input impedance. In this case,
the following expresses the voltage Vi [V] that is applied between the input terminals
of the input module when the proximity switch is turned on:
If Vi above decreases below the minimum ON voltage of the input module, you need
to increase the input voltage or make provisions that decrease the cable resistance
R.
(6) If the input filter time constant is small in an input module such as DI934,
influence of contact chattering may cause erroneous input data to be read.
If a quick response is required, make connection with contactless equipment
and also take the noise into sufficient consideration.
(7) If a long input cable is routed, you also need to take the noise into
consideration in addition to the voltage drop that is due to the cable's
conductor resistance. Note the following items:
Wire the cable at the minimum distance without making unnecessary
loops.
Separate the cable from any power line or high-frequency signal line as
far as possible. Keep it away 200 mm or more from them, or shield it
with iron plate.
If possible, relay the cable at the inlet to the control board.
Consider using a shielded cable or twisted pair cable in some cases.
Install the bleeder resistor to lower the input impedance.
